Grounded electrical-source airborne transient electromagnetics survey of Tunnel using drone


Abstract
In the tunnel excavation work, we conducted the grounded electrical source airborne transient electromagnetic survey method using drone (drone airborne electromagnetic survey method) in order to grasp the groundwater distribution, fracture zone and fragile part. The tunnel was 220m in length and about 60m in soil coverage. The geology is Mesozoic Jurassic - Cretaceous Mino Terrane, layered chert. From the exploration results, it was possible to clarify the resistivity structure up to the depth of 200m from the ground. From these results, it was confirmed that the drone airborne electromagnetic survey method is effective for grasping fragile parts such as groundwater, faults, fracture zones, etc. beforehand in the tunnel survey.
